Facebook’s parent Meta Platforms is planning additional layoffs to be announced in multiple rounds over the following few months, which could match the 13% job cuts last yr. The Wall Street Journal reported on Friday, citing people accustomed to the matter.
Mark Zuckerberg’s meta laid off 11,000 employees 4 months ago and can be the primary Big Tech company to announce a second round of mass layoffs.
In accordance with the report, the primary wave of new cuts will likely be announced next week and are prone to hit non-engineering roles the toughest.
The corporate can also be expected to shut some projects and teams resulting from these cutbacks, the report added.
